For small flowrates, the single-casing radial compressor without intercooling is employed for delivery pressures of up to 4-6 bar. Higher pressures of up to 15 bar are attained with intercooled machines of single- and double-casing design. [Pg.102]

The velocity on the tube side can be modified by changing the single-pass design to a multiple-pass configuration. In this case Ft = 1 in Equation (b). From formulas in McCabe, Ft depends on t2 (or At2), hence the necessary conditions derived previously would have to be changed. The fluids could be switched (shell vs. tube side) if constraints are violated, but there may well be practical limitations such as one fluid being quite dirty or corrosive so that the fluid must flow in the tube side (to facilitate cleaning or to reduce alloy costs). [Pg.428]

In some mixture design problems (such as formulations), it may not be necessary to consider processing issues and hence we would not have the process model constraints. In this case the problem becomes a simple mixing problem, which would already have been addressed by the miscibility criteria in sub-problem 4M. Hence, for these problems, we will not need sub-problem 5M. Also in some cases we might have to identify a mixture whose constituents perform different functions such as solvents and anti solvents for crystallization. In such cases we would have to formulate and solve more than one single compound design problems to identify the constituents and then solve the final two sub-problems to identify the optimal mixture. In certain cases we may not have process model constraints, however, we may still have to solve an optimization problem with other constraints, in sub-problem 4 and sub-problem 5m respectively. [Pg.125]

In one parametric study, six different designs (Fig. 22) were compared (Blakely, 1984). Design 1 was the single-column reference case. Design 2 consisted of a high-pressure and a low-pressure column. The feed was split and fed to both columns in parallel. Both columns performed the same sharp separation, producing pure products. The condenser of the high-pressure column was the reboiler of the low-pressure column. [Pg.36]

Assuming that the effect of control in steady state is defined by a set of controller setpoints and fixed values for a subset of uncontrolled inputs, it is appropriate to use a worst-case design formulation in which a single choice of p is required to accommodate all possible values of the uncertain parameters. In other words, the only steady-state adaptation to uncertainty is that implicit in the choice of controller setpoints.
